Keep your drape cords out of your cats reach. The cats will start playing with the cords and they can easily wrap around their necks. It may actually cause them some serious harm. Pin back drape cords to avoid this type of issue.

Cats sometimes will spend hours grooming themselves to perfection. Long-haired cats often develop hairballs. One way to alleviate this condition in your cat is by feeding him special food. Some cat foods are specially formulated to help reduce hairballs, which is good for both you and your pet.

Litter Box

You cannot teach a cat to use a litter box. This is a natural instinct for felines, and it need not be taught. Some cat owners believe they should expose their cat to the litter box and rub its paws into the litter; however, this may actually have the opposite effect and make your cat scared of it.

Brush your cat’s coat often. It really helps move natural oils around the cat’s fur, and it improves blood flow. Brushing will also help to remove loose hair. This helps to stop hairballs and their associated medical problems.

Don’t get rid of an old scratching post. Your cat will enjoy the post most when it has been well used. Cats may well try scratching something else entirely (like your furniture!) if you replace their beloved toy with something unfamiliar.

Get your cat a drinking fountain. Cats that live in the wild like drinking from running water, and they have the same desires in a home. Cats usually like to drink from a water stream. In fact, many cats like to drink from a running faucet instead of drinking from their water bowls. Fountains keep the water cool and clean.

It may be time to take your cat to see the vet if it begins urinating more frequently and in places besides its litter box. This sort of behavior can be caused by urinary tract infections or other, more serious medical issues in your cat. Some inexpensive antibiotics can clear up a potentially dangerous illness.

Your cat will thank you if you avoid phenol in your cleaning products. Pine-Sol and Lysol contain this ingredient. The smell of the chemical isn’t pleasant for your cat and prolonged exposure may cause liver problems.
